Tanner Michael FitzPatrick, a loving, nurturing father to his daughter Lilith "Lilly" Annabelle FitzPatrick with an unwavering dedication to her well-being, his love for her, and the positive impact he had on her life. His greatest love and accomplishment was being a father. Tanner always placed others before himself, he was a loving father, son, and brother.

Tanner graduated high school with honors, earned a bachelor's degree in psychology from the University of Alabama Birmingham in 2015, immediately pursuing a career as a registered behavior technician (RBT) working with Autistic children with care and compassion, helping children communicate that had never been able to do so. Tanner truly had a gift with working with these kids and could reach some of them that others could not.

Tanner was preceded in death by; his grandfather, Johnnie Gaines Hinton; his grandmother, Beverly Warren Hinton; his grandfather, Charles Anthony FitzPatrick; his grandmother, Elizabeth Biechle FitzPatrick; and his aunt, Tynia Louise Bullock.

Tanner is survived by; his beloved daughter, Lilith (Lily) Annabelle FitzPatrick of Cullman Alabama; his loving mother, Treva Hinton FitzPatrick of Mobile, Alabama; his loving father, Thomas Michael FitzPatrick of Mobile, Alabama; his brother, Davin Ray Fitzpatrick of Theodore, Alabama; and his brother, Joseph Dylan FitzPatrick of Theodore, Alabama.

A graveside service for Tanner FitzPatrick will be held on April 23rd, 2025, at 12 P.M. Mobile Memorial Gardens Cemetery. A visitation will be held prior to the service on April 23rd, 2025, from 11 A.M. to 12 P.M. at Mobile Memorial Gardens Funeral Home.

Pallbearers; Thomas Michael FitzPatrick, Davin Ray FitzPatrick, Joseph Dylan FitzPatrick, Mathew Wayne Roberts, Mathew Paul Roberts, and Joseph Myron Bullock.

Family was important to Tanner, and he would say "Family is not an important thing. It's everything."

You will live in our hearts forever until we meet again.
